In rubber compounding, the development and application of specialized resins, particularly modified resorcinol-formaldehyde resins, have significantly enhanced product performance. These resins are crucial for achieving optimal rubber-to-metal adhesion and improving the overall mechanical properties of rubber compounds.
The effectiveness of a rubber compound is often dictated by the strength of its bonds, especially when it interacts with other materials like metal reinforcements. Modified resorcinol-formaldehyde resins are specifically engineered to create robust interfaces, ensuring that rubber components maintain their structural integrity under stress. This makes them invaluable in sectors like tire manufacturing, where strong adhesion is critical for safety and performance.
